Responsibilities
- Lead the design of mechanical systems for water and wastewater treatment, including pumping and aeration systems.
- Produce key deliverables such as P&IDs, specifications, technical reports, datasheets, and schedules.
- Carry out asset condition surveys, prepare recommendations, and support site inspections and testing.
- Coordinate with multidisciplinary teams to deliver solutions from feasibility through to detailed design.
- Provide technical governance and mentoring to junior colleagues, reviewing their work and supporting their development.
- Act as project manager, package manager, or design lead on specific projects.
- Ensure compliance with CDM regulations and support risk assessments for design safety.
